Security with noisy data : on private biometrics, secure key storage and anti-counterfeiting

"Noisy data appears very naturally in applications where authentication is based on physical structures (e.g. physical unclonable functions) or physiological properties (e.g. biometrics). This book examines how the presence of noise has an impact on information security, and describes how it can be dealt with and even used to generate an advantage over traditional approaches. In addition, it provides a self-contained overview of the techniques and applications of security based on noisy data."--Résumé de l'éditeur
